Arizona Board of Regents
High Honors Tuition Scholarship

April 13, 2009

The Arizona Board of Regents has decided to retain the "AIMS Scholarship" or "Regents High Honors Tuition" scholarship with the existing eligibility criteria for the graduating classes of 2009 and 2010. All college students currently receiving this scholarship will continue to do so if they meet the renewal criteria set by the universities. The impact on the class of 2011 and subsequent class has yet to be determined. The Arizona Department of Education will keep our website updated (www.ade.az.gov/asd/tuitionwaiver) on any Arizona Board of Regents decisions regarding this scholarship.

March 16, 2009

On Friday, March 13, the Arizona Board of Regents voted to retain the "AIMS Scholarship" or "Regents High Honors Tuition" scholarship and current eligibility criteria for the 2009 Cohort. They are committed to honoring the existing scholarships and the Class of 2009 students who meet the eligibility requirements for this scholarship. The Board of Regents asked that recommendations be given at their upcoming April meeting of options for possible scholarship adjustments for the 2010 and 2011 cohorts. They want to do what they can to assist Arizona students in obtaining financial aid and scholarships in light of their severe cutbacks and difficult financial times.

The next Arizona Board of Regents meeting is scheduled for Thursday, April 30, 2009, at the University of Arizona. The Agenda and more information will be posted at least a week prior on their website at www.azregents.edu.

February 11, 2009

Many of you have been made aware of the recent press release and email sent out by Arizona State University to current students receiving the AIMS Scholarship informing them that "...ASU is also suspending funding of its AIMS scholarship program. - http://www.asu.edu/budgetcuts)." We have received notification from the Arizona Board of Regents that the program cuts listed in the ASU news release dated February 10, 2009, including the suspension of the AIMS Scholarship Program, is a list of proposed budget cuts. Any suspension of the AIMS Scholarship Program must be voted upon and approved by the Arizona Board of Regents. Superintendent Tom Horne, a voting member of the Arizona Board of Regents, has stated that he will work vigorously to defeat the suspension to the AIMS Scholarship Program. The Arizona Department of Education has no control over the universities’ budget decisions. We are seeking additional information from ABOR and from all three universities.
